Back years ago we use to use the foil wrapper off of Juicy Fruit chewing gum for the foil baits.. It works great...

Jim Dicknites is a one part moisture cured polyurethane(solvent based), IMHO it's one of the toughest clears available I think it's better than the epoxys.Like mentioned it can be sprayed,dipped or brushed on.It has a couple of downfalls....lifespan,fumes,cure times....it's loses it's tackiness after an hour or so and is probably fishable after 24 hrs but takes around ten days to reach it's full hardness![]()
